How do we know that we are justified by God?

Answered in 2 sources

We know we are justified by God through faith in Jesus Christ, as God Himself declares us righteous.

Justification is a foundational doctrine in Reformed theology. According to Romans 8:33, it is God who justifies us, asserting that no one can bring charges against the elect. This theological truth assures believers that their standing before God is secure not because of their works but because of Christ’s sacrificial death and resurrection. In John 5:22, we see that all judgment has been committed to the Son, further assuring us that Christ will not condemn those who believe in Him. Thus, our justification is rooted in God’s grace through faith, providing a solid foundation for our assurance.
Scripture References: Romans 8:33, John 5:22, Luke 18:9-14, Romans 3:24
